Frequently Asked Questions about Tacoma
How much are Studio apartments in Tacoma?
There are currently 505 Studio Apartments in Tacoma with rent ranges from $564 to $2,699 with an average price of $1,310.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Tacoma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Tacoma ranges from $604 to $3,375 with an average monthly rent of $1,645.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Tacoma c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Tacoma range from $1,000 to $5,034.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,986.
How expensive are Tacoma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 239 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Tacoma on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,350 to $6,044 - averaging $2,477 for the location.
